Hit-and-Run: Family Critically Injured by Driver Who Didn’t Steer

A family was struck by a vehicle driven in a manner described as brutal, according to a statement from Steven. The incident left multiple family members injured, and the driver of the vehicle—described as operating a black car—did not stop after the collision.

Details of the Incident

Steven reported witnessing a vehicle continuing straight ahead without any attempt to steer or react, stating, “I’ve never seen anything like it in my life.” He was thrown from the impact. Sarah sustained severe fractures to her pelvis as a result of the collision and lost consciousness.

The family’s son also suffered injuries, including a skull fracture and a laceration to the head. According to Steven, his son described the driver as a “bad man with a black car.” The son reported that the driver appeared to see them after the impact but then left the scene.
